Notre Dame vs Connecticut Recap - Notre Dame Wins 70-67
Notre Dame got 21 points from Ben Hansbrough as they ran past Connecticut 70-67 on Saturday at Gampel Pavilion.
Notre Dame won and also put money in the pockets of their supporters by covering the 3-point spread as underdogs.
Notre Dame got 13 points from Tyrone Nash and another 13 points from Carleton Scott. Ben Hansbrough contributed 5 assists, while Tim Abromaitis cleaned the glass with 7 rebounds.
Connecticut got a 34-point performance from Kemba Walker, who was supported by 9 points from Jeremy Lamb. Shabazz Napier had 3 assists in a losing cause for Connecticut, while Kemba Walker grabbed 6 rebounds.
Notre Dame trailed at halftime, 36-33.
The rebound battle favored Notre Dame as they grabbed 32 boards, while Connecticut only had 27.
